Joaquín María de Ferrer y Cafranga (1824) by Francisco de Goya

A native of the Basque province of Guipúzcoa, Ferrer made a fortune in Latin American trade. His outspoken Liberal views earned him a death sentence from Ferdinand VII. Goya met him in Paris, where he painted this portrait and a companion piece of his wife. The work is remarkable for its naturalness and directness of expression. The sitter appears to be lost in contemplation of the lines he is reading.
